Charles Watson-Wentworth, 2nd Marquess of Rockingham

Known as
Edit
- 1730-1739: Charles Watson-Wentworth
- 1739-1746: Viscount Higham
- 1746-1750: Earl of Malton
- 1750: The Earl of Malton
- 1750-1782: The Marquess of Rockingham

Offices
Edit
- First Lord of the Treasury, 1765-1766, 1782
Lord Lieutenancies
Edit
- Lord Lieutenant of the West Riding of Yorkshire, 1751-1762, 1765-1782
- Lord Lieutenant of the County of the City of York, 1751-1762, 1765-1782
- Lord of the Bedchamber, 1751-1762
Other Honorary Offices
Edit
- Vice-Admiral of Yorkshire, 1755-1762(?)

Inherited titles
Edit
- Marquess of Rockingham, Earl of Malton, Viscount Higham, Baron Malton, Baron Wath, Baron Harrowden (Peerage of Great Britain), Baron Rockingham (Peerage of England)
Chivalric Orders
Edit
- Knight of the Garter, 1760
Privy Council
Edit
- Privy Councillor, 1765
